to start dateAs an Automation Systems Engineering team member, you
will be responsible for delivering manufacturing automation &
digital solutions to maximize the operational efficiency of our
factory and program customers. The core responsibilities of this
role are the development and deployment of software and operations
technology infrastructure (sensors, equipment connectivity, smart
tools, data systems) that support factory operations.What You Will
Do Collaborate across functions to deliver Operations Technology
solutions ·Develop custom software applications for factory
customers (primarily built using Ignition platform) Connect the
factory floor with modern applications to produce new data streams
(equipment connectivity, sensor integration, smart tool deployment,
etc.) Adapt and configure common applications and commercial
software to meet customer needs Data extraction, management, and
processing to produce meaningful visualizations and metrics
Contribute to the overall manufacturing technology strategy for the
